Below are the details for Bell Let’s Talk Day programming. ETALK ETALK: A BELL LET’S TALK DAY SPECIAL On Bell Let’s Talk Day at 6:30 PM ET on CTV (7:30 PM ET on CTV2), ETALK will dive in to the deeply personal world of mental health as host Tyrone Edwards connects with leaders, professionals, and celebrities committed to the movement to destigmatize and address mental illness . TSN TSN Highlights Mental Health & Sports There will be Bell Let’s Talk Day integration in SportsCentre, TSN.ca, and across TSN socials, highlighted by a feature on Toronto Six’s Saroya Tinker. Saroya Tinker plays defence in the professional women’s league NWHL for the Toronto Six. At 12-years-old, she developed an eating disorder because she was unhappy with the way she looked. Playing on an all-white team, she found her Black female athlete body-type was naturally different and she wanted to change it. Also suffering from depression, her mental health issues hit a crisis point when she left home to attend Yale. She now finds therapy in her artwork, through music, and as a mentor to young Black female hockey players through her foundation Saroya Strong. Her current artwork features female nudes and reflects her belief that every body is perfect no matter the shape, colour, or size. CRAVE Crave Spotlights Mental Health Crave’s Mental Health Awareness Collection features scripted and unscripted programming that explores mental health issues. The collection includes films like Four Good Days, Sharp Objects, and Silver Linings Playbook; documentary content including 16 & Recovering, Couples Therapy, and Crazy, Not Insane; drama series like In Treatment and Succession; plus comedies such as Gary Gulman: The Great Depresh and Work in Progress and CRAVE original French-language drama series Sortez-Moi De Moi (Way Over Me), available with English subtitles and English dub. CTV CTV Digital Platforms Highlight Mental Health On Bell Let’s Talk Day, CTV.ca and the CTV app will highlight Bell Let’s Talk Day programming across CTV shows in addition to specially curated new and past collections focused on mental health awareness, health and wellness, and discussions with experts in the field of mental health.
